Responsive design for Modern Websites

In today's digital landscape, a adaptable website is essential for success. With the growing number of users accessing websites on different devices, it's crucial to ensure that your site provides a seamless and enjoyable experience no matter screen size.

Responsive design involves crafting websites that automatically adjust their layout, content, and functionality to optimally fit the user's device. This means websites will display correctly on desktops, laptops, tablets, and smartphones, delivering a consistent and engaging experience across each platform.

A well-designed responsive website can lead to several advantages. First and foremost, it more info enhances user experience by ensuring easy navigation and readability on any device. This, in turn, can increase engagement, conversion rates, and overall online presence.

Furthermore, search engines rank higher responsive websites, which means your site will have a better chance of appearing in search results. This can lead to increased traffic and visibility, ultimately generating more leads and sales.

Web Application Logic and APIs

In the realm of web development, server-side logic often acts as the foundation upon which dynamic and interactive experiences are built. Application Programming Interfaces, acting as the messengers between different systems, play a crucial role in enabling this exchange. Server-side logic handles business rules behind the scenes, while APIs provide a standardized interface for applications to access data and perform actions on the server. This intersection empowers developers to build robust and scalable web applications that can seamlessly communicate with external services and databases.

Crafting Accessible and Inclusive Sites

Building accessible websites is crucial for ensuring that everyone, regardless of their abilities, can fully engage with content. Accommodation in web design involves integrating a wide range of aspects, such as screen tools for visually impaired users, keyboard controls for those who cannot use a mouse, and clear text. By prioritizing accessibility, we create a more equitable online environment where all individuals can engage freely.

  • Implement meaningful markup to make web pages interpretable by assistive technologies.
  • Provide alternative text for images so that users who cannot see can understand the content of the visuals.
  • Implement a consistent and logical website structure to make it accessible for all users.
